Abstract

The use of a steam carburetor is one way to reduce exhaust gas emissions where it works by mixing fuel and air in the room with an evaporation process so that the air and fuel mixture is more homogeneous. This study aims to see (1) the effect of using a steam carburetor on exhaust gases on a Supra X motorcycle; (2) the effect of using variations in exhaust gas emissions on the Supra X motorcycle; (3) the effect of using steam carburetors and fuel variations on the exhaust emissions of the Supra X motorbike. This research is a research, quantitative, descriptive, comparative, with experimental methods. The research used the 2x2 method which consists of independent variables using steam and conventional carburetors as well as variations of pertalite (RON 90) and pertamax (RON92) fuel. Exhaust gas emission testing is guided by the Indonesian National Standard (SNI) with three repetitions, for 20 seconds times the test The results of the study are as follows: First, the use of a steam carburetor produces lower exhaust emissions compared to conventional carburetors on a 100cc Supra X motorcycle. Second, pertalite fuel (RON 90) produces lower exhaust emissions compared to Pertamax fuel (RON 92). Third, the effect of using the type of carburetor and the type of fuel that produces the lowest exhaust emission, namely the steam carburetor using the combined splash and bubbling method with pertalite fuel with an average of 0.52% CO and 273.67ppm HC.

Abstract

The objective from this research is to find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k: (1) how the learning implementation design (RPP) made by TKR te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o that meets Higher Order Thinking Skills elements; (2) implementation of learning activities carried out by TKR te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o; (3) implementation of learning assessments made by TKR te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o which leads to elements of higher order thinking skills. This research is a mixed methods research. Data sources came from 98 students from TKR XI, Teachers of Smk Negeri 2 Sukoharjo. Data techniques include questionnaires, documentation and observation. This study uses data validity using sampling techniques and the Slovin formula. The research procedure consists of research methods, preparation of research instruments, data collection, data analysis, drawing conclusions. The conclusion is (1) The Learning Implementation design (RPP) made by TKR class XI te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o has damaged it to fulfill the elements of higher-order thinking skills; (2) The implementation of learning activities by TKR te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o has attempted to implement learning activities that lead to higher-order thinking skills; (3) The assessment or evaluation of learning made by TKR teachers at SMK Negeri 2 Sukoharjo has led to elements of measuring higher-order thinking skills.

Abstract

New and renewable energy (EBT) is a source of energy that can be created by humans by utilizing solid waste from industrial processing. One example of making renewable energy is RDF. Refuse Derived Fuel (RDF) is a form of solid waste utilization that is used from industries and households which have a high calorific value which can be used as a new alternative fuel. RDF is the treatment of waste which is used as an alternative energy material. The materials used to make RDF in this study are coffee grounds and bagasse. For the manufacture of coffee grounds and bagasse are mixed and adhesive is added. The mixture ratio is 100: 0, 30: 70,50: 50,70: 30, and 0: 100 for adhesive concentration using 10%, 20%, and 30%. The finished RDF-5 is tested by testing the burn time. Tests were carried out at the Laboratory of Mechanical Engineering Education, FKIP UNS. The method used an experimental method. The variables examined in this study are the independent variables, the dependent variable and the control variable. The free variation consists of variations between the composition of coffee grounds and bagasse with the following ratios 100: 0, 70:30, 50:50, 30:70, and 0: 100 as well as variations in adhesive concentrations of 10%, 20%, and 30%. The dependent variable consists of burn time. The control variables consist of the RDF-5 printer with a pressure of 6 kg / cm2 and a filter used with a size of 10 mesh. The best test results for burning time are 30 bagasse + 70 coffee grounds mixed with 30% adhesive concentration with a result of 1370 seconds.

Abstract

 This study aims to determine (1) the position of the quadrant in each study program in the Ex-POK Department and the Ex-Department of Education using a SWOT analysis (2) (Strength Weakness Opportunity Threath) to plan strategic planning for the ex-POK and ex Department of Education as an effort to improve the quality of education. This study uses a quantitative qualitative approach with a population consisting of lecturers, students, and alumni of the last five years in each study program. The sampling technique uses purpose sampling. Data collection uses questionnaires / quisioners, observation and documentation. Data analysis using flow model techniques. The results showed that the Primary School Teacher Education Program, Guidance and Counseling and Physical Education, Health and Recreation Education were in quadrant I using a progressive planning strategy in the three study programs based on the results of the SWOT analysis: (1) HR capacity improvement. (2) Making the student achievement program (the most outstanding student) a superior program for students. (3) Implement curriculum in a disciplined and responsible manner. (4) Increasing international journal publications for elementary school teacher education study program lecturers. (5) Periodically improve maintenance of infrastructure. (6) Conduct an analysis of budget requirements to draft a budget. (7) Applying work based learning in student learning. (8) Develop a clear SOP for the study program management organization. (9) Improve communication between universities and the world of work. (10) Improve the performance of the multimedia team and information in the study program. (11) Improving cooperative relations with partner institutions. (12) Establish cooperation with the government in the regions to distribute study program graduates.
